On the morning of May 27, the People's Committee of Hai Chau 1 Ward (Hai Chau District) inaugurated a cashless street on Le Duan Street to promote digital transformation, create a healthy and safe payment environment; encourage people, businesses and enterprises in the area to use cashless payments.
Representatives of Hai Chau 1 Ward (Hai Chau District) and accompanying businesses performed the countdown to the opening of the cashless street. |
Previously, the People's Committee of Hai Chau 1 Ward conducted a survey and guided businesses and business households on Le Duan Street to implement and set up tools, applications, e-wallets, QR codes... to make payments to ensure that units do not use cash during transactions.
Up to now, 100% of businesses and enterprises have actively responded to the implementation of the "Cashless Payment Street" model on Le Duan Street.
On the sidelines of the event, Hai Chau 1 Ward organized many more activities to respond to World Environment Day on June 5, such as presenting 40 trees to representatives of 33 residential groups and 7 schools; cycling around the ward to promote propaganda andeducation among the people, union members, and association members, gradually changing awareness, attitudes, and behaviors regarding cashless payments and environmental protection.
Starting from May 27, every 3 months, the Ward People's Committee will continue to give 40 trees to units and organizations aiming to plant 800-1,000 trees by 2025 in the Project "Building a smart, creative Hai Chau 1 ward to promote unique culture".
